What is Acknowledgment?
Having your experience, perspective, or achievement noticed and affirmed. Acknowledgment — even in small doses — counteracts the invisible feeling that you are unimportant or forgettable.
When you might feel acknowledgment
Acknowledgment is a specific form of recognition, which itself is a type of esteem. You might experience this feeling in situations where esteem is present, particularly when the circumstances align with the nuances that define acknowledgment.
